Heim > Backend-Entwicklung > PHP-Problem > So installieren Sie pdo_mysql in PHP

So installieren Sie pdo_mysql in PHP

藏色散人
Freigeben: 2023-03-03 21:28:01
Original
2472 Leute haben es durchsucht

So installieren Sie „pdo_mysql“ in PHP: Verwenden Sie zuerst yum, um den MySQL-Client zu installieren. Verwenden Sie dann den Befehl „find“, um das Installationsverzeichnis des MySQL-Clients zu finden. Anschließend wird „mysql.so“ generiert Datei und fügen Sie „mysql.so“ hinzu.

So installieren Sie pdo_mysql in PHP

Empfohlen: „PHP-Video-Tutorial

php Installieren Sie pdo_mysql

Installieren Sie zuerst den MySQL-Client

und dann die PHP-MySQL-Erweiterung

1. Installieren Sie den MySQL-Client und MySQL-Entwicklungskit

Verwenden Sie yum, um den MySQL-Client zu installieren.

Gehen Sie zur offiziellen MySQL-Website, um die Yum-Datei herunterzuladen.

https://dev.mysql.com/doc/mysql-yum-repo-quick-guide/en/
Nach dem Login kopieren

2. Installieren die PHP-MySQL-Erweiterung

# rpm -ivh mysql57-community-release-el5-8.noarch.rpm
Nach dem Login kopieren

Hinweis: --with-mysql=/usr Dieser Parameter

Verwenden Sie den Befehl „find“, um das MySQL-Client-Installationsverzeichnis zu finden

# yum install mysql-community-client.x86_64
Nach dem Login kopieren

Hier müssen Sie nur --with-mysql=/usr

schreiben

Kompilieren und installieren, mysql.so generieren

# mysql -V
mysql  Ver 14.14 Distrib 5.7.18, for Linux (x86_64) using  EditLine wrapper
Nach dem Login kopieren

PHP-INI-Konfigurationsdatei ändern, mysql.so hinzufügen

# cd /usr/local/php-5.3.28/ext/mysql/
# phpize
# ./configure --with-php-config=/usr/local/php/bin/php-config --with-mysql=/usr
Nach dem Login kopieren

Apache neu starten

2. Installieren Sie pdo_mysql

# find / -name mysql.h
/usr/include/mysql/mysql.h
Nach dem Login kopieren

Die folgenden zwei Parameter müssen hinzugefügt werden am Anfang, und das Ergebnis war, dass die Header-Datei php-config bzw. mysql nicht gefunden werden konnte.

#make
#make install
Nach dem Login kopieren

Der Fehler lautet wie folgt: Es heißt, dass das zlib-Verzeichnis nicht gefunden werden kann. Fügen Sie einfach diesen Satz hinzu -with-pdo-mysql=/usr/local/mysql

Kompilieren und installieren Sie, generieren Sie mysql.so

extension=mysql.so
Nach dem Login kopieren

Ändern Fügen Sie in der php.ini-Konfigurationsdatei mysql.so

# cd /usr/local/php-5.3.28/ext/pdo_mysql/
# phpize
# ./configure --with-php-config=/usr/local/php/bin/php-config --with-pdo-mysql=/usr/local/mysql
Nach dem Login kopieren

Apache neu starten

hinzu

Das obige ist der detaillierte Inhalt vonSo installieren Sie pdo_mysql in PHP.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Verwandte Etiketten:
Quelle:php.cn
Erklärung dieser Website
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n
Beliebte Tutorials
Mehr>
Neueste Downloads
Mehr>
Web-Effekte
Quellcode der Website
Website-Materialien
Frontend-Vorlage